All about the name PECOLA

Meaning, origin, history.

Pecola is a unique and distinctive given name of American origin. It was popularized by Toni Morrison's seminal novel "The Bluest Eye," published in 1970, where the protagonist, Pecola Breedlove, is the central character around whom the story unfolds. The name Pecola itself is not derived from any existing naming traditions but was created by Morrison for her character. It is a rare and unusual name that has gained recognition primarily due to its association with Morrison's powerful narrative.
